
Eligibility Criteria for the HDFC Millennia credit card
To qualify for the HDFC Millennia credit card, applicants must meet the following criteria:
✔️ Age: Minimum 21 years and maximum 65 years
✔️ Citizenship: Must be an Indian citizen by birth or naturalization
✔️ Income: Minimum monthly income of ₹30,000 for salaried individuals, or ₹3.6 lakhs annually for self-employed individuals
HDFC Millennia card fees and benefits
The joining fee for the HDFC Millennia Credit Card is ₹1,000, with an annual renewal fee of ₹1,000. There’s no minimum balance requirement for the associated account.

Limitations of the HDFC Millennia credit card
Please note the following exclusions:
❌ No cashback on fuel purchases
❌ No access to international airport lounges
❌ Low cap on maximum reward earnings
Documents required for application
Before applying, keep the following documents ready:
✔️ Income proof (IT returns, salary slips, or Form 16)
✔️ Identity proof (Voter ID, PAN card, or Aadhaar card)
✔️ Address proof
